# Stallbright seat-map renderer — plugin env
# Renderer serves the Orpheum Vale hall layouts. Plugins get read-only
# access to zone geometry; write paths are blocked at the proxy.
# Keep RENDER_CACHE_TTL at 300 unless testing. Grid units are millimetres.
# Don't hardcode hall IDs; resolve them via the manifest.
# The plugin API signing secret is set on the next line.

sealed setting: LEDGER_TOKEN20=6148d35bbb480b0ab79e

**Action item (PM-214, Coldvault archival):** Automate archiving of cold storage buckets older than the retention cutoff. Manual sweeps missed two regions last quarter and blew the storage budget. Owner: infra rotation. Sweep cadence, batch size, and age thresholds must be config-driven, not hardcoded, so on-call can tune under load. Dry-run mode required before first prod run. Proposed defaults for review at sync are below.

limits module of fahog-kahop:
CAPS = {
    "fraeth": 189,
    "drumir": 842,
}

# Retirement of the Fenwick Clasp Line (Managers Only)

Quick heads-up for finance: we're sunsetting the Fenwick Clasp hardware line at the end of Q2. Sales have been flat for six quarters and tooling at the Orvale plant is due for costly recertification. Expect final inventory sell-through at reduced margin, then a small disposal charge. Reclass the remaining assets per the usual schedule. The decision connects to the broader direction outlined just below.

internal memo for kajep-tawip: The renewal with Holaelix Group closes at $10 million a year, 5 percent below the last contract. Project Wenael slips by two quarters because of the tooling delay.

[ ] Key ceremony prep — Tillage Pay integration suite. Quarantine the flaky tests (checkout retry, ledger sync) before signing; do not block the ceremony on them. Confirm three green runs on the stable suite, note skipped cases in the ceremony log, and get two witness initials. Then unseal the signing token using the recovery passphrase below.

vault phrase of tagag-fawef = lammir-ulaiel-oliax-belox-eliox-ulaok-gilael-norys-holox-fenir